There are numerous reasons for water leakages, and also we have assembled the typical factors listed below. Examine to see if you have actually had associated concerns in your house recently.
Clogged drains pipes
Food fragments, dirt, and oil can create blocked drains as well as obstruct the flow of water in and out of your sink. Boosted pressure within the seamless gutters can end and also create an overflow up splitting or rupturing pipelines if undealt with. To prevent clogged up drains in your house, we advise you to prevent pouring bits away as well as regular cleaning of sinks.
High water stress
You noticed your residence water stress is greater than normal yet after that, why should you care? It runs out your control.
It would certainly be best if you cared due to the fact that your average water stress should be 60 Psi (per square inch) and although your home's plumbing system is created to stand up to 80 Psi. A rise in water stress can put a pressure on your residence pipes and cause splits, or even worse, burst pipelines. If you ever before observe that your house water pressure is greater than common, contact an expert about managing it.
Corrosion
As your pipework gets older, it gets weak as well as much more prone to corrosion after the constant passage of water through them, which can eat away at pipelines as well as create splits. A noticeable indication of corrosion in your house plumbing system is discoloration and although this might be tough to discover due to most pipelines hidden away. Once they are old to guarantee an audio plumbing system, we advise doing a constant checkup every couple of years and alter pipelines
Damaged pipe joints
Pipeline joints are the components of our plumbing system where the pipes connect. It is crucial to note that also though pipes are created to endure pressure and last for a while, they weren't designed to last permanently; as a result, they would wear away over time. An usual indicator of damaged pipeline joints is too much sound from taps.
Busted seals
Another reason for water leaks in houses is damaged seals of residence devices that utilize water, e.g., a dish washer. When such home appliances are set up, seals are mounted around water ports for very easy passage of water through the equipment. For this reason, a damaged seal can trigger leak of water when in use.

How to detect water leaks in the household?
The best way to check for any dripping or leakages in your drainage system is to check the usage of water during the colder months regularly. There may be a possible leakage in the piping system if a family comprising of four families has their water bills for 12,000 gallons a month.
Next check your water meter in-between hours when kitchen and bathrooms are not being used. If there are ups and downs in your meter’s reading then you might be facing some water leaking problems.
A quick way to check for leakages in the toilets is to drop some food colours in the toilet tank. If the colour appears on the commote in 10 mins before the flush is used, then there’s a leak. After the 10 mins flush the toilet to avoid stains in the tank.
